Sir Christopher Leaver GBE KStJ JP (born 3 November 1937) [1] is a British wine merchant, [2] businessman, and politician who was the 654th Lord Mayor of London in 1981–1982. He is the son of Dr Robert Leaver and was educated at Eastbourne College. [3][ dead link]

Leaver served as Alderman for Dowgate City (1974–2002), [4] as Sheriff of the City of London (1979), [4] and as Lord Mayor of London (1981–82). He is also a Justice of the Peace. He was knighted as a Knight Grand Cross in 1981 and appointed as a member of the KStJ in 1982. [3]

Other

He appeared as a castaway on the BBC Radio programme Desert Island Discs on 13 February 1982. [5]

Personal life

He married Mireille Molyneux Benton in 1975. They have a son and two daughters. [1]
